The Stockade Inn is a gem that is in the process of being polished. We loved the historic beauty of the building and the area. It is undergoing renovation, so it is a work in progress. Our room was lovely. Big windows overlooking the beautiful neighborhood. The staff/owners were extremely nice and helpful. The coffee shop on the first floor is excellent and so handy. The carpet in the halls was a bit tired, but that didn't bother us. If you want brand new and generic, this is not for you. If you want something unique with a long, grand history, in an historic neighborhood, I would highly recommend. I saw on Instagram that HBO recently filmed some scenes for "The Guilded Age" at the Stockade Inn. I can see why. Very much like stepping back in time to an age of beauty (albeit with a few wrinkles)

Historic property
This is an opportunity to stay at a property that is intrinsic to the surrounding community, The Stockade. The neighborhood is the first historic district established in New York State and this property sits at the center one of the highest concentrations of 200+ year old homes in the U.S. It served as a community bank in the 1800s and a social club in the 1900s.
Just as Schenectady has never given up on itself, the current owners of the Stockade Inn are carefully breathing new life into this amazing space. A true traveler will want to be part of this process as it unfolds.
